Setmeonmyown (Unreleased Live Bonus) 2:56 23. Not Again (Unreleased Live Bonus) 2:22 Release Notes: Domino Records are releasing a comprehensive retrospective of legendary New Yorkers Liquid Liquid. Slip in and out of Phenomenon drops in late May. The output of the percussive four-piece might be tiny, but the band苨 influence on modern punk-funk has been strong: Scottish discoists Optimo named themselves after a Liquid Liquid track, while bands like The Rapture and LCD Soundsystem owe a huge debt to Liquid苨 cowbell-loving repetitive grooves. For a taste of Liquid Liquid, check the 1983 video for 鍯avern?below, the bassline of which will be familiar to Grandmaster Flash fans - it was sampled for 鎃hite Lines (Don't Do It)? a borrowing which later became subject to a expensive lawsuit (Liquid Liquid lost, a decision which partially led to the demise of the band in 1984). The CD and 3x12?vinyl compiles all three of Liquid Liquid苨 original 99 Records EPs with ten previously unreleased bonus tracks. All tracks have been digitally remastered, and the artwork is designed by band member Richard McGuire.
